Understanding the distinction is vital for structural analysis: Elasticity Plasticity Returns to original shape Retains new shape (permanent) Force Removal Energy released, recovers shape Material remains deformed Deformation Type Reversible Irreversible (Permanent) Examples Rubber, Springs, Steel Clay, Lead, Plasticine
